Women's Tennis Slighted by Temple, 4-3
3/8/2023 6:28:00 PM | Women's Tennis
PHILADELPHIA – The Drexel women's tennis team fell to the Temple Owls on Tuesday afternoon. The Dragons, who hosted the match at the Vidas Courts, dropped the sixth-seeded match to Temple to fall, 4-3.
Drexel took the top three singles matches to draw close to victory. Lorie Lemongo downed her opponent in two sets, 6-3, 6-4. In the second-seeded match, Renata Lombera powered through a three-set bout to take down her counterpart. The senior was victorious 6-4, 3-6, 6-4. In the third-seeded match, Isabel Cabrerizo earned a victory after piecing together a pair of 6-4 sets.
Drexel now gears up to play conference opponent Towson on Saturday, March 11. The Dragons will travel to Maryland to begin the match at 6 p.m.
